Tom van der Valk is a highly educated and experienced bioinformatician with a PhD in Conservation Genomics from Uppsala University. With a strong background in next-generation sequencing and big data analysis, Tom has honed his skills in programming, algorithmic design and statistical analysis. He earned a reputation as a collaborative and creative team player as a Postdoctoral Researcher at Centre for Palaeogenetics and Bioinformatician at SciLifeLab.
Tom earned a Master of Science in Bioinformatics from Wageningen University, along with a Master of Science in Molecular and Cellular Biology and Science-based Business at Leiden University. He also earned his Bachelor of Science in Molecular Biology from Leiden University.
